Do-it-Yourself Metal Polishing Tips
The Fundamentals of Metal Finishing - Generally, the finishing of metal is desirable for appearance as well as clean-room usage. It is among the most prominent practices because of its utility in enhancing the overall beauty of the items, as an example, motorcycle parts, car parts or kitchenware. Also, a good number of clean-rooms will want a polished finish so to reduce the perviousness of the material that may result in dust to build up and contaminate. A good instance of this implementation would be in a vacuum chamber. There exist lots of different ways to polish metal, and we shall look at a few of the processes required. Metals can be burnished chemically, electromechanically, with specialized buffing machines, or manually. A special buffing paste or compound is often utilised, which may contain aluminum oxide, limestone, chromium oxide, tripoli, chalk, dolomite, or iron oxide. Finishing stainless steel, due to its mediocre thermal conductivity, its hardness, and its relatively high viscidness is considered the most time-consuming. However, things constructed from non-ferrous metals are definitely more amenable to polishing, as these demand the least amount of treatments.
Where a superior processing quality is not really vital, faster pad speeds can be employed. A reduced pad speed must be used when a good quality mirror finish is expected. Polishing buffs daubed in paste are very much impacted by specific pressures on the polishing pad. The level of the surface pressure could be heightened to a chosen scope, however going above the maximum degree of force not merely minimizes the quality of treatment, but additionally can worsen effectiveness, could cause wear to the part, plus there is in addition a tangible heating up of the material being worked on, brought about by friction. With thinner metal, it will be increased heat (and a corresponding flexibility of the metal) that will likely cause elements to twist, distort, or bend. In general, it will require a professional technician to take into account all these elements to equally avoid harm to the part and to do the project proficiently. To help you substantially enhance the standard of the resulting finish, the buffing operation is required to be executed with much less aggression and not so much pressure to be able to consequently deliver a surface without scores or fine lines caused by the polishing procedure, subsequently ending up with a fantastic mirror finish.
